How to make Goose Hunting Decoys by Screen Printing w/ Hair Conditioner and Spraypaint

Step 4Transparencies from Kinkos or Office Max

Transparencies from Kinkos or Office Max
Take these black and white paper "puzzle pieces" and have them printed onto clear transparency plastic sheets.

Cut these transparencies and tape together with clear packaging tape to form the image you want to print. It is alright if the sheets overlap as long as they still match up after taping. You can see the difference between a positive image on top and a negative image on bottom. Typically a negative image would be used if you were using screenprinting ink.
